Hello,
I'm Margaret in Arizona.
I've learned a lot from this site so I thought I should introduce myself.

A year ago, I had never operated a power tool. A friend took my 13 year old daughter to Rockler. My daughter came home and excitedly told me about the machine that spins wood and you can carve on it. She decided she really wanted to learn more about the lathe. She asked for one for Christmas.
Now my garage has been turned in to a shop and I am hooked on making pens.
I've learned to operate a lathe, a drill press, a band saw, as well as a hand drill, a jigsaw and a miter saw.
I attended the AAW symposium in June here in PHX and loved it.
I had to take a break during the hot months as my garage has no AC but am enjoying it now during the 'nice' weather. (it's Arizona)

I'm sure I will have many more questions so thanks in advance.
Margaret

Welcome Margaret,

While I have dabbled with woodworking my entire life, I didn't get into turning or pens until my kids made some at Woodcraft as Christmas presents a couple of years ago.

FYI - in February the IAP has a birthday party called the BASH. There are a bunch of contests and lots of fun to be had. There is usually a contest for kids age 13 and under. All 3 of my kids have participated over the past couple of years and it has been a fun time watching over them as they turn a pen. The guidelines/rules for each contest usually start to get posted in mid to late January, so keep your eyes open for it.
